What is an IGBT power module?

An IGBT power module functions as a switch and can be used to switch electrical power on and off extremely fast and with high energy efficiency (>99%) providing low electrical losses. The IGBT power module is becoming the preferred device for high power applications due to its ability to enhance switching, temperature, weight and cost performance.

What are MOSFET & IGBT modules?

MOSFET and IGBT modules enable power regulation or control in energy storage systems and inverters for solar and wind, ensuring high performance and reliability. High-power modules based on SiC operate at higher frequencies and temperatures, reducing energy losses when compared to silicon-based modules.

What is an IGBT-inverter?

An IGBT-inverter is an inverter build with IGBT power modules to ensure high voltage/power switching functions. The IGBT power module is considered the ‘heart’ of the electrified drive train. Similar to a human heart distributing energy throughout our bodies, the power module functions as a human heart in the electric drive train for EV/HEVs.
